How they compare

El Salvador currently reports 3.26 million against 2.58 million in Azerbaijan, a difference of 682,080.

That makes El Salvador's figure about 1.3 times Azerbaijan's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Azerbaijan ahead.

Azerbaijan ranks 76th and El Salvador ranks 73rd of 183 countries.

El Salvador has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Azerbaijan El Salvador Difference Ahead
1990s 1.10 million 1.51 million 403,638 El Salvador
2000s 877,985 2.20 million 1.32 million El Salvador
2010s 1.81 million 2.48 million 675,486 El Salvador
2020s 1.60 million 1.97 million 367,794 El Salvador

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
